Westminster bridge was blocked this morning by groups protesting George Osborne’s budget.

A 20m banner was also dropped nearby, which reads “Balls2theBudget”.

It is understood that many of the protestors are disabled activists angry at cuts to the welfare budget.

Some are reportedly throwing inflatable balls at Downing Street.
